Universal Time: 16:52  |  Local Time: 16:52 (3h GMT)
Select your timezone:

Yuichi Machida, Japan

Senior lecturer
Department of Urology
Osaka Metropolitan University Graduate School of Medicine

The WebApp is sponsored by